+#include "htmlnum.hxx"
+#include <ndtxt.hxx>
+#include <doc.hxx>
+
+void SwHTMLNumRuleInfo::Set(const SwTextNode& rTextNd)
+{
+ const SwNumRule* pTextNdNumRule(rTextNd.GetNumRule());
+ if (pTextNdNumRule && pTextNdNumRule != rTextNd.GetDoc().GetOutlineNumRule())
+ {
+ m_pNumRule = const_cast<SwNumRule*>(pTextNdNumRule);
+ m_nDeep = o3tl::narrowing<sal_uInt16>(m_pNumRule ? rTextNd.GetActualListLevel() + 1 : 0);
+ m_bNumbered = rTextNd.IsCountedInList();
+ // #i57919# - correction of refactoring done by cws swnumtree:
+ // <bRestart> has to be set to <true>, if numbering is restarted at this
+ // text node and the start value equals <USHRT_MAX>.
+ // Start value <USHRT_MAX> indicates, that at this text node the numbering
+ // is restarted with the value given at the corresponding level.
+ m_bRestart = rTextNd.IsListRestart() && !rTextNd.HasAttrListRestartValue();
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 m_pNumRule = nullptr;
+ m_nDeep = 0;
+ m_bNumbered = m_bRestart = false;
+ }
+}
+
+// Restart flag is only effective when this level is not below the previous
+bool SwHTMLNumRuleInfo::IsRestart(const SwHTMLNumRuleInfo& rPrev) const
+{
+ // calling this, when the rules are different, makes no sense
+ assert(rPrev.GetNumRule() == GetNumRule());
+
+ // An example ODF when the restart flag is set, but has no effect:
+ // <text:list text:style-name="L1">
+ // <text:list-item>
+ // <text:p>l1</text:p>
+ // <text:list>
+ // <text:list-item>
+ // <text:p>l2</text:p>
+ // </text:list-item>
+ // <text:list-item>
+ // <text:p>l2</text:p>
+ // </text:list-item>
+ // </text:list>
+ // <text:list>
+ // <text:list-item>
+ // <text:list>
+ // <text:list-item>
+ // <text:p>l3</text:p>
+ // </text:list-item>
+ // </text:list>
+ // </text:list-item>
+ // </text:list>
+ // </text:list-item>
+ // </text:list>
+ // In this case, "l3" is in a separate sublist than "l2", and so the "l3" node gets the
+ // "list restart" property. But the document rendering would be
+ // 1. l1
+ // 1.1. l2
+ // 1.2. l2
+ // 1.2.1. l3
+ // and the second-level numbering will not actually restart at the "l3" node.
+ //
+ // TODO/LATER: note that restarting may happen at different levels. In the code using this
+ // function, the level is reset to 0 whenever a restart is detected. And also, there is no
+ // code to actually descend to that new level (close corresponding li/ul/ol elements).
+
+ if (rPrev.GetDepth() < GetDepth())
+ return false; // No matter if the restart flag is set, it is not effective for subitems
+ return m_bRestart;
+}
